zaro

What is the average odds difference?

Published in Algorithmic Fairness 5 mins read

The Average Odds Difference is a crucial fairness metric used to assess the difference in predictive performance between two groups or populations in terms of both false positive rates and true positive rates. It focuses on measuring the balance of prediction outcomes across different groups, helping to identify and quantify potential biases in algorithmic models.

Understanding Average Odds Difference

In the context of machine learning and artificial intelligence, models can inadvertently exhibit bias, leading to unfair outcomes for certain demographic groups. The Average Odds Difference (AOD) serves as a vital tool to detect such disparities. It quantifies how equitably a model treats different groups by comparing their:

  • False Positive Rate (FPR): The proportion of negative instances incorrectly classified as positive.
  • True Positive Rate (TPR): The proportion of positive instances correctly classified as positive.

By evaluating both these rates, AOD provides a comprehensive view of how well a model performs for different segments of a population, ensuring that predictive accuracy is not disproportionately favoring one group over another.

Why is Average Odds Difference Important?

Detecting and mitigating algorithmic bias is paramount for developing responsible and ethical AI systems. The Average Odds Difference is important for several reasons:

  • Ensuring Fairness: It directly addresses fairness concerns by highlighting if a model's errors (false positives) or successes (true positives) are unevenly distributed across protected groups (e.g., based on gender, race, age).
  • Promoting Equity: A low AOD value indicates that the model is making predictions with similar rates of accuracy and error for different groups, contributing to more equitable outcomes.
  • Regulatory Compliance: As regulations around AI ethics and fairness emerge (e.g., GDPR, upcoming AI Acts), metrics like AOD become essential for demonstrating compliance and accountability.
  • Building Trust: Transparently assessing and addressing bias builds public trust in AI technologies, encouraging wider adoption and acceptance.

How is it Calculated and Interpreted?

While specific formulas can vary, the Average Odds Difference generally quantifies the average of the differences in FPR and TPR between the unprivileged (or reference) group and the privileged group.

For instance, if Group A is considered "privileged" and Group B "unprivileged," the AOD might involve calculating:

  • (FPR for Group A - FPR for Group B)
  • (TPR for Group A - TPR for Group B)

The AOD then combines these differences, often averaging them.

Interpreting the Value:

  • An AOD close to zero (0): Indicates that the model is fair with respect to this metric. It means the false positive rates and true positive rates are very similar between the compared groups.
  • A positive AOD: Suggests that the privileged group has a higher false positive rate or a higher true positive rate, potentially indicating bias against the unprivileged group.
  • A negative AOD: Suggests that the unprivileged group has a higher false positive rate or a higher true positive rate, potentially indicating bias against the privileged group (though focus is typically on protecting historically marginalized groups).

Practical Applications and Solutions

AOD is particularly useful in high-stakes domains where fair outcomes are critical.

Example Scenarios:

  • Loan Approval Systems: An AOD analysis might reveal that a credit scoring model has significantly different false positive (incorrectly denying a loan to a creditworthy applicant) or true positive (correctly approving a loan) rates for different racial or gender groups.
  • Medical Diagnosis: In healthcare, if an AI diagnostic tool shows a high AOD, it could mean it's less accurate in diagnosing a condition for one demographic group compared to another, leading to disparate health outcomes.
  • Hiring Algorithms: An AOD value far from zero in a resume screening tool could indicate that candidates from certain backgrounds are unfairly filtered out or advanced based on non-job-related attributes.

Addressing Bias Detected by AOD:

If a significant Average Odds Difference is identified, several strategies can be employed to mitigate the bias:

  • Data Augmentation: Collecting more diverse and representative data for the underrepresented or poorly performing group.
  • Re-weighting Training Data: Adjusting the importance of data points during training to give more emphasis to fairness.
  • Algorithmic Modifications: Applying fairness-aware algorithms that incorporate AOD or similar metrics into their optimization objectives.
  • Post-processing Techniques: Adjusting the model's output thresholds after training to achieve more equitable false positive and true positive rates across groups.
  • Human Oversight: Implementing human review processes for high-stakes decisions, especially when automated systems show signs of bias.

Understanding and addressing the Average Odds Difference is a cornerstone of responsible AI development, fostering models that are not only accurate but also fair and equitable for all.

Metric Value Interpretation Fairness Implication
AOD ≈ 0 Balanced FPR & TPR across groups Fair; ideal outcome
AOD > 0 Disparity favoring one group Potential bias against the unprivileged group
AOD < 0 Disparity favoring the other group Potential bias against the privileged group

For more information on the broader field of algorithmic fairness and responsible AI, explore resources on AI ethics and fairness metrics.